gc-721	Mihalić Arbanas, Snježana; Krkač, Martin; Bernat, Sanja	Application of innovative technologies in landslide research in the area of the City of Zagreb (Croatia, Europe)	2016	13	.pdf	application/pdf	11512	476	49	In the framework of the described landslide research, the biggest landslide in the Podsljeme Zone, the Kostanjek landslide (landslide area of 1 km2), was also equipped with an automated near-real time moni- toring system that encompassed approximately 40 sensors to monitor landslide movement and landslide causal factors. An analysis of the spatial distribution of landslides per- formed by PODOLSZKI (2014) shows that two geomorphologi- cal historical inventories from 1967 (ŠIKIĆ, 1967) and 2007 (MIKLIN et al., 2007) contain inconsistent and unreliable land- slide data because of an underestimated number of landslides and overestimated landslide areas.	cache/gc-721.pdf	txt/gc-721.txt
